WILD WOLF STRAWBERRY SCHWARZCAKE

Mild, yet complex, hybridized schwarzbier brings modestly lingering strawberry affectations to smooth black chocolate creaming, dried cocoa supplement and honeyed wheat spine. Fresh wild strawberries sweeten tertiary raspberry-blackberry-blueberry-boysenberry tartness. At mocha-sugared strawberry finish, Devil’s food cake, strawberry shortcake and fudgy strawberry brownie illusions come alive.

FOOTHILLS TORCH PILSNER

Pungent Czech-styled pils brings raw-grained barnyard rusticity and sharp Saaz-hopped bittering to the fore as musky lemon rot souring increases over buttered biscuit malt base. Tertiary lemongrass herbage and minor straw grass acridity waver. Clean mineral water crisping battles back astringent ethyl alcohol burn. A must-have for heartier pilsner thirsts.

DIESEL PUNK PORTER

Dissipating molasses-sapped burnt caramel sweetness knocked back by less effective soy-sauced stale coffee sourness. Reminiscent of an oilier-hopped Baltic porter (with mild mocha-smoked black malting), though murkier flavor-wise. Too bad its constricted chocolate-milked Yoo-Hoo sugaring stays far below the dreaded mocha souring.
